San Diego CAMFT is proud to introduce a Multicultural Event to allow clinicians to learn how to work with Middle Eastern Refugees and Immigrant Families. San Diego is one of the largest cities with Middle Eastern Refugee/Immigrant population. 

Guest speakers include: Survivors of Torture and Chaldean Middle Eastern Social Services, and Besan Hanna, LMFT.
